1999 Mahindra Bolero vs. 1972 Renault 8
To start off, 1999 Mahindra Bolero is newer by 27 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1972 Renault 8.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1972 Renault 8 would be higher. At 2,521 cc (4 cylinders), 1999 Mahindra Bolero is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1999 Mahindra Bolero (62 HP @ 3200 RPM) has 13 more horse power than 1972 Renault 8. (49 HP @ 4600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1999 Mahindra Bolero should accelerate faster than 1972 Renault 8.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1999 Mahindra Bolero weights approximately 920 kg more than 1972 Renault 8.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
Compare all specifications:
1999 Mahindra Bolero | 1972 Renault 8 | |
Make | Mahindra | Renault |
Model | Bolero | 8 |
Year Released | 1999 | 1972 |
Engine Size | 2521 cc | 1108 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 62 HP | 49 HP |
Engine RPM | 3200 RPM | 4600 RPM |
Fuel Type | Diesel |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Vehicle Weight | 1700 kg | 780 kg |
